Transaction 5010017452301eeea304ce6d604a23322452b62cf9a103452a5464c1b712637b
1 Input
1 Output
-
5010017452301eeea304ce6d604a23322452b62cf9a103452a5464c1b712637b:0
- value
- 173556
- script pubkey
- OP_0 OP_PUSHBYTES_20 c885a5a471b32acda8f807ab130235a27303793e
- address
- bc1qezz6tfr3kv4vm28cq743xq345fesx7f77tdtqp